Our EMT-B course will challenge students to shift from passive bystanders to active healthcare professionals. Over the course of the spring 2017 semester you will learn:

·         Treatment of cardiac arrest beyond CPR

·         In-depth pre-hospital treatment of heart attacks, strokes, respiratory disease, diabetes, emergency childbirth, allergic reactions, psychiatric emergencies, and much more

·         Management of shock, hemorrhage, and a variety of traumatic injuries

·         Pharmacological interventions

·         Medical terminology

·         Patient assessment and the interpretation of a patient’s vital signs

Our course prepares students for the National Registry Exam, certifying them as an EMT-B. Our mix of classroom training, online material, and clinical exposure provides our students a strong foundation for a future in healthcare.
